Summary

I have performed a wide variety of functions over my career, but always at the bedside caring directly for a person. There are always new machines and drugs and protocols. I enjoy learning new things, but nurses ultimately care for human beings. That is what has kept me excited about being a nurse for thirty three years.

Work History

Registered Nurse

University Of Chicago Hospitals And Clinics
06.2019 - Current

6/3/2019-5/1/20 Pediatric Critical Care Float Team. I provided bedside care in PICU and NICU.


5/1/20-present Adult Critical Care Care Float team. I provide bedside care in SICU/trauma, MICU, neuro ICU, Burn ICU, and 8 south, which is a mixed ICU.


I also occasionally work in the ER (but not the trauma bay) and the rapid response team.

Registered Nurse, Travel

Med-Call Health Care, Inc.
08.2010 - 06.2019

Travel contacts at St. Mary, Decatur, Il, Metro South, University of Chicago. I provided bedside ICU care at St. Mary and Metro South, and would float to the floors if needed. I worked all adult and pediatric ICUs and floors at University of Chicago. (Not ER at this time). I would go to mother/ baby but never labor and delivery. I also worked on the rapid response team. I have no OR experience.

Registered Nurse, Travel

Cross Country Healthcare
09.2013 - 12.2017

I provided bedside care in Aurora Kenosha ICU, University of Wisconsin Madison Hospital Neuro ICU, and Froedtert Hospital MICU. I worked multiple contracts at University of Wisconsin Madison totaling 21 months, mainly neuro ICU but floating to TLC (trauma/surgical) ICU, burns and step down as needed.


I was also picking up overtime at U of C through Med-Call at this time.

Skills

I am comfortable with multiple trauma patients, complicated wound care, including burns, post-op open heart patients, multi system organ failure, solid organ transplant patients, and extensive Abdominal surgical patients I deal frequently with septic shock, DKA, ARDS, MIs, and heart failure

I frequently use CVVHD, LVADs Heartmate 2 and 3), ventilators, balloon pumps, pacemakers, and Impellas, IV vasopressors, ionotropes, antihypertensives, and Swan Ganz catheters, and arterial lines I am proficient in telemetry and can perform a 12 lead

I take care of both adult and pediatric patients

I am BCLS, ACLS, PALS, and CCRN
